Many people think that political parties make the will of the people known to government. They also argue that political parties

hold the government accountable to the people. Think about what political parties do. Briefly describe how political parties keep government responsible to the people. need an answer asap 20pts
Social Studies
1 answer:
Sergio [31]3 years ago
6 0

Political parties are a representation of a group of people. ... Political parties are a principal means by which the people's will is made known to the government and government is held accountable to the people.
